How can companies effectively balance the need for transparency and trust with customers regarding data security measures, while also maintaining the confidentiality of sensitive information?
Companies can effectively balance transparency and trust with customers regarding data security measures by being open and honest about their security protocols and practices. They can provide clear and easily accessible information about how customer data is collected, stored, and protected. Companies can also demonstrate their commitment to data security by obtaining relevant certifications and regularly updating customers on any security breaches or incidents. Additionally, companies can maintain the confidentiality of sensitive information by implementing strong encryption methods, access controls, and regular security audits to ensure that data is only accessed by authorized personnel.
